1. Build a Powerful Franchise Brand That Resonates Globally
The foundation of any successful franchise marketing strategy is a strong brand identity. A franchise’s brand must inspire confidence, evoke trust, and reflect its unique value proposition. Global investors prioritize brands with a clear and compelling message.
Case Study: McDonald's. The golden arches are not just a logo; they symbolize consistency and quality. McDonald's rigorous branding guidelines ensure that whether you're in Tokyo or Toronto, the experience remains consistent, which reassures investors.
Statistic: According to a 2023 report by Statista, 71% of global investors view brand consistency as a decisive factor when evaluating franchise opportunities.
Pro Tip: Utilize storytelling. Highlight your franchise’s journey, struggles, and achievements in a way that humanizes your brand. Emotional connections often translate into investor loyalty.
2. Optimize Online Presence with Investor-Focused Content
In today’s digital-first world, a franchise without a solid online presence is invisible. For investors, the first interaction with your franchise often happens online. Your website and digital platforms should be tailored to address investor concerns.
Key Elements for Online Success:
A dedicated “Investor Relations” section.
Transparent financial performance metrics and projections.
Testimonials and success stories from existing franchisees.
Statistic: Franchises with investor-focused websites see 43% more inquiries, as reported by a 2024 survey by Franchise Direct.
Example: Domino’s “Franchise Opportunity” page integrates financial disclosures, market analysis, and success stories, attracting thousands of potential investors annually.
3. Use Targeted Social Media Campaigns to Reach Investors
Social media isn’t just for engaging customers; it’s a powerful tool for attracting investors. Platforms like LinkedIn, Twitter, and even Instagram are being used by franchisors to showcase their growth potential.
Success Story: In 2022, Subway ran a LinkedIn campaign targeting entrepreneurs in emerging markets. The campaign highlighted Subway's low initial investment and high ROI, resulting in over 200 franchise deals in Asia and Africa.
Statistic: LinkedIn reported that 82% of franchise-related investment inquiries originate from targeted advertisements on their platform.
Pro Tip: Focus on creating content that demonstrates your franchise’s scalability, market potential, and proven success formula.
4. Leverage Data-Driven Marketing to Appeal to Investor Logic
Investors make decisions based on numbers, and data-driven marketing bridges the gap between emotion and logic. Showcasing growth metrics, customer demographics, and market trends can make your franchise irresistible.
Example: Dunkin’ (formerly Dunkin’ Donuts) uses geospatial data to identify high-potential areas for franchise expansion. This data is shared with potential investors to validate opportunities.
Statistic: A 2023 study by Nielsen found that franchises using data-driven pitches closed deals 65% faster than those relying on generic presentations.
5. Host Exclusive Franchise Discovery Days
A discovery day is a chance for potential investors to experience your franchise firsthand. It’s more than a presentation—it’s an immersive experience.
Case Study: Anytime Fitness hosts biannual “Franchise Discovery Events,” where potential investors meet successful franchisees, tour facilities, and engage with leadership. The result? A 50% conversion rate of attendees into franchisees.
Statistic: According to a report by the International Franchise Association (IFA) in 2023, 78% of franchise investors prefer discovery days over virtual presentations.

10. Create Transparent Financial Models
Transparency is non-negotiable when it comes to attracting investors. Providing detailed, documented financial disclosures builds trust and simplifies decision-making.
Example: Kumon’s franchise pitch includes a breakdown of investment costs, ROI timelines, and market growth statistics, making it a favorite among first-time investors.
Statistic: Franchises with transparent financial models experience 72% faster deal closures, as per a 2023 IFA study.
